Store pickup is the main job here

A large share of Carmel Valley deliveries are pieces the customer already bought and was told to collect themselves — the retailer's own delivery slot was two weeks out, or the store simply doesn't deliver at that price point.

We collect from the dock with your order paperwork, wrap it before it leaves the lot, and bring it into the room you actually want it in. The rate is the same flat weight tier as any other delivery, plus $2 per mile from the pickup point.

Homes built for cars, not for carries

The standard 92130 layout is a two- or three-storey home with a stepped entry, a turn at the top of the stairs, and the primary suite upstairs. The driveway is generous; the interior route is the constraint.

We bring runners, corner guards and stair protection as standard. On stone and wide-plank hardwood, nothing gets dragged and nothing gets set down bare.

HOA rules and access windows

Pacific Highlands Ranch, Del Mar Mesa and several Carmel Country tracts have HOA rules on commercial vehicle hours, guest gates and where a truck may stage. Give us the community name at booking and we'll work inside the window rather than discovering it at the gate.

Assembly and the second-trip problem

Beds, wardrobes and office systems ordered flat-packed usually need building where they land. Doing it on the delivery visit avoids a second callout, and the first 15 minutes are free when it's bundled.

If a piece is being replaced, the old one can leave on the same truck. That's the single biggest cost saver on a Carmel Valley job.

Can you pick up my order from a store and bring it to Carmel Valley?

Yes — that's most of what we do in 92130. Send us the store, the order number and the pickup window; we collect, wrap and place it in the room. Flat rate by weight plus $2 per mile from the pickup point.

Will you protect the floors and stairs?

Runners, corner guards and stair protection go down before anything comes through the door, on every job with hardwood, travertine or stone.

Do you deal with HOA gates and delivery-hour rules?

Yes. Tell us the community at booking — Pacific Highlands Ranch, Del Mar Mesa and several Carmel Country tracts restrict commercial vehicle hours, and we schedule inside those windows.

Can the new bed be assembled upstairs?

Yes. Assembly is $100/hour with the first 15 minutes free on a delivery, and flat-pack pieces go up as components so nothing has to squeeze around the stair turn assembled.
